The Growth Hormone Releasing Peptide, In Plain Words

You might be curious about the science behind feeling younger and more robust. At the core of this therapy is a synthetic peptide that mimics a hormone your body naturally produces. This hormone plays a critical role in stimulating your pituitary gland. That gland, in turn, releases human growth hormone (HGH). Your body experiences higher HGH levels primarily during deep sleep cycles.

This GHRH analog works by signaling your pituitary to release growth hormone in a more natural, pulsatile manner. This is distinct from synthetic HGH injections, which can sometimes lead to unwanted side effects. The goal is to restore more youthful growth hormone secretion patterns. Supporting these patterns can positively impact various bodily functions.

Think of it as encouraging your body to tap into its own regenerative capabilities. This is a key differentiator. When growth hormone levels are optimized, you might notice improvements in several areas. These can include enhanced sleep quality, increased energy levels, and better body composition. Some patients report quicker recovery from physical exertion.

Sermorelin, profile entry in Richfield, Wisconsin

A 29 amino acid GHRH analog that binds the same pituitary receptor as endogenous growth hormone releasing hormone. Triggers a physiologic pulse of growth hormone in the body's own pattern, while the natural negative feedback loop stays intact. Approved branded form discontinued. For adults in Richfield, Wisconsin, modern administration is compounded, prescription only, from US 503A and 503B pharmacies.

Mechanism

Binds pituitary GHRH receptor, triggers pulsatile GH release. Feedback loop preserved.

Dose window

100 to 500 mcg subcutaneous nightly. Most US telehealth protocols sit at 200 to 300 mcg.

Cycle length

12 weeks standard. Re-evaluate IGF-1 at week 12. Off-cycle 4 to 8 weeks if continuing.

Lab markers

IGF-1, fasting glucose, HbA1c, lipids, basic metabolic panel.

Common stack

Sermorelin GHRH plus ipamorelin GHRP for synergistic pulse amplification.

Side effect floor

Injection site redness, transient flush, occasional headache. Hypoglycemia screened.

Adjacent peptides commonly stacked

Sermorelin rarely runs alone in serious protocols. The two adjacent classes worth understanding are GHRPs, which amplify GH pulse amplitude, and longer half-life GHRH analogs, which extend the pulse window. The table below summarizes the field. None of these are sold legally without prescription in the US.

Molecular wireframe visualization of growth hormone releasing peptides on a dark screen
PeptideClassHalf lifeTypical role
SermorelinGHRH analog10 to 20 minRestore natural overnight pulse
TesamorelinGHRH analog, modified26 min in serumStronger pulse, FDA approved for HIV lipodystrophy
CJC 1295 with DACGHRH analog, long actingDays, not minutesSustained elevation, loses pulsatility
IpamorelinGHRP, selective2 hoursPulse amplification, minimal cortisol or prolactin
GHRP 2GHRP1 to 2 hoursPulse amplification, mild appetite increase
HexarelinGHRPApprox 1 hourStrong pulse but blunts response over time, rarely used long term

The cycle protocol

A standard 12 week sermorelin run looks like the schedule below. Adjust dose by clinician, not by self-titration. The five-on-two-off cadence reduces tachyphylaxis at the pituitary GHRH receptor over a long cycle.

WeekDoseCadenceLab checkNotes
1 to 4200 mcg5 on, 2 offBaseline IGF-1 doneSleep depth shifts first. Hold steady.
5 to 8200 to 300 mcg5 on, 2 offNone mid cycleSkin, hair, energy. Training recovery up.
9 to 12300 mcg5 on, 2 offFollow up IGF-1 at week 12Body composition window. Reassess.
Week 13Pause or maintainClinician callCompare IGF-1 to baselineDecide hold, lower, or cycle off 4 to 8 weeks.

Self-tracking log, what to measure

Sermorelin works on a slow curve. The signal arrives over weeks, not days, and shows up unevenly across markers. The tracking spec below catches the typical response without over-instrumenting.

  • Sleep depth, weeks 1 to 4

    Wearable deep sleep minutes, subjective restfulness on waking. Most consistent first signal.

  • Morning energy, weeks 1 to 4

    Subjective on a 1 to 10 scale at the same time each morning. Daily, no trend smoothing the first month.

  • Training recovery, weeks 4 to 8

    Time to feel ready for the next session after a hard lift or run. Notes on DOMS duration.

  • Body composition, weeks 8 to 12

    Same day of week, same time of day, same equipment. Waist circumference and weight at minimum. DEXA if possible at baseline and end.

  • IGF-1, week 12

    Follow up draw. Compare to baseline. This is the only objective biochemical signal the protocol moves predictably.

  • Fasting glucose, monthly

    Safety marker. GH downstream can shift insulin sensitivity. Flag any sustained rise.
